WebAug 18, 2024 · This article explains how to setup an Electro Static Precipitator (ESP) simulation in Simcenter STAR-CCM+ in steady state one-way coupling. ESP removes fine particles like dust from flowing gas using the force of an induced electrostatic charge. WebMain >> Product >> Packages >> Electrostatic analysis Electrostatics. The Electrostatic module may be used for simulation of electric fields, caused by known charges and voltages distribution. The fields should be static - this means that no currents or varying voltages may be defined or analyzed.
